Factors to Consider When Buying a Used SUV
Before you make that purchase, it’s crucial to have a checklist of essential inspection points to ensure you’re getting the best deal. Some key factors to look out for include:
- Engine condition and performance
- Transmission smoothness
- Condition of the tires and brakes
- Interior and exterior wear and tear
- Check for rust or previous accidents
Alongside these checks, vehicle history reports are indispensable. They provide insight into previous ownership, accident history, and service records, which can guide your buying decision. Negotiating the price can also be a savvy way to secure a better deal—don’t hesitate to leverage any findings from your inspections to discuss pricing.
Financing Options for Used SUVs, Used SUV for Sale With Third Row Seating and Low Mileage
When it comes to financing your used SUV, there are various options to consider. Traditional bank loans, credit union financing, and dealer financing are just a few paths you can explore. It’s essential to weigh the pros and cons of leasing versus buying; leasing may offer lower monthly payments but comes with mileage restrictions and no ownership at the end.
Before you make a decision, here are some questions to ask lenders about financing used vehicles:
- What interest rates are available for used SUVs?
- Are there any fees associated with the loan?
- What are the repayment terms?
- Is there a prepayment penalty?
Maintenance and Reliability of Used SUVs
Regular maintenance is key to keeping your used SUV running smoothly. Essential tasks include oil changes, brake inspections, and tire rotations. When it comes to third row seating configurations, keep an eye out for signs of wear, such as seatbelt functionality and the condition of the reclining mechanisms. Reliability ratings of popular used SUV models, like those from J.D. Power or Consumer Reports, can guide your purchase decision and help you find a dependable ride.
Safety Features in Used SUVs with Third Row Seating
Safety is paramount, especially when transporting loved ones. Look for used SUVs that come equipped with standard safety features such as:
- Anti-lock braking systems (ABS)
- Electronic stability control (ESC)
- Airbags throughout the vehicle
- Rearview cameras
- Blind spot monitoring
With advancements in SUV safety technology over the years, many used models now feature enhanced systems like lane departure warnings and adaptive cruise control. Comparing safety ratings from organizations like the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) can also help you choose the safest option for your needs.
Popular Sources for Buying Used SUVs
Finding the right used SUV can be an adventure in itself! Reputable dealerships and online platforms are great places to start. Websites like Autotrader, CarGurus, and Cars.com can connect you to a variety of options. When considering buying from private sellers versus dealerships, weigh the pros and cons—dealerships often provide warranties and certified pre-owned options, while private sales may offer lower prices.
Always prioritize test driving and inspecting the vehicle before making a purchase. This gives you a feel for how the SUV handles and ensures you’re aware of any potential issues upfront.
